Ticket: Config drift on Inkmill renderers

Hey support crew — we've spotted drift between the three Inkmill markdown rendering nodes. Node two is still sanitizing embedded HTML with the old allowlist, so some customers see stripped tables while others don't. Please don't hand-edit anything; we're re-syncing from source tonight. For reference when triaging tickets, the intended canonical configuration is as follows.

settings of fahag-haduf:
[ulaox]
port = 8443
region = south-2
host = ulaox.lumiccorp.internal
timeout_ms = 500
retries = 8

Hey Marisol — handing off the Pixelwright thumbnail queue before I head out. The gist: uploads land in the intake bucket, workers pull jobs, and resized variants get written back within ~30s. We had a backlog scare last Tuesday when someone bulk-imported 40k images; bumping worker concurrency cleared it. Dead-letter handling is still manual, sorry. Watch the queue-depth dashboard during the release window. Current worker settings for the staging cluster are as follows.

config for kaduf-kajef:
[beldor]
team = istax
access_code = ac_64d536
owner = sorius.gorys
host = beldor.halixworks.local
port = 4000
peer = alddor.tolvaqsys.example
salt = ce8e1b40
pin = 5396

# Break-Glass Access — InvoForge Renderer

Plugin authors normally interact with the InvoForge PDF renderer through the sandboxed plugin API only. Break-glass access exists solely for incidents where a malformed plugin corrupts the render queue and the sandbox cannot be reached. Request approval from the on-call steward first; all break-glass sessions are logged and reviewed within 24 hours. Once approval is granted, unlock the emergency console using the recovery passphrase that appears immediately below.

recovery phrase for yawif-hahif: druys-kelius-ralax-raliel

# InkLedger Environments

InkLedger, our PDF invoice renderer, runs in three environments: dev, staging, and production. Each environment has its own font cache, template bucket, and render queue. New team members should verify staging parity before promoting any template change. Please read each setting carefully before editing anything. The staging environment currently uses the following configuration values.

deployment values, yadup-tajof:
oliath:
  log_level: debug
  metrics_host: metrics.oliath.zemvarlabs.internal
  pool_size: 4